Recently, I've been having a really hard time fighting against Voldo. It's not really a character versus character issue...I just have a hard time fighting against him in general. In particular, Voldo always seem to own me whenever he enters Blind Stance. He has so many fast, powerful attacks from that stance that sometimes it feels like fighting Voldo is one big 50/50 guessing game. Hmm....I think I can only provide some general pointers so I may not be of tremendous help to you but here's a few things I've learned playing as Voldo

-if you're fighting Voldo in blindstance, keep up the pressure on the attack. If Voldo blocks while he's in blindstance it automatically brings him back to regular stance.

-If he's in blindstance, be wary of using vertical attacks that make you step forward. When Voldo initiates a throw from blindstance, he does a slight sidestep while turning around which lets me evade some vertical attacks and simultaneously initiate a side or back throw, if that attack moved my opponent forward, for high damage.

Other than that, the only piece of advice I can give you is to learn which of his attacks are punishable on block and take advantage whenever the situation is presented to you.
 
Off the top of my head, get good at sight-seeing Voldo's lows like 1A, BS 1A, or BS 2B,K ~ He's got a nasty wakeup game so getting hit by these well really hurt.

Also have to learn to Sight-see his 2A+B so you can GI it, or the incoming mix-up is brutal as well.

Really have to practice when to step against him as well.. a lot of V's moves track well, but if you get around them he's in trouble.

Sporko nailed it on keeping Voldo from BS all day, getting him to block back to facing position.

After blocking practically anything from Mantis or LF attacks, you're able to punish -- find what works for your character when he's tech crouched / in either of these stances.
